Instant Pot Corned Beef

  • Total Time: 2 hours
  • Yield: 4 servings

Description

Tender, juicy Instant Pot corned beef made quickly and effortlessly using pressure cooking for a flavorful, comforting classic meal.


Ingredients

2 cups water

1 cup beef broth

4 cloves garlic, minced

1 (3-pound) corned beef brisket with included spice packet


Instructions

  1. Pour the water and beef broth into the Instant Pot.
  2. Add the minced garlic and stir briefly.
  3. Place the trivet inside the Instant Pot.
  4. Set the corned beef brisket on the trivet.
  5. Sprinkle the included spice packet evenly over the brisket.
  6. Close and lock the lid, ensuring the valve is set to sealing.
  7. Cook on high pressure for 90 minutes.
  8. Allow the pressure to release using the quick-release method.
  9. Carefully remove the corned beef and transfer it to a baking sheet.
  10. Loosely cover with foil and let rest for 10–15 minutes.
  11. Slice against the grain and serve.

Notes

Slice the corned beef against the grain for maximum tenderness.

Vegetables like potatoes, carrots, and cabbage can be cooked afterward in the same liquid.

Resting the meat helps retain moisture.

Rinsing the brisket before cooking is optional.
